⚽ Create Separation to Play Forward

Clip from our Men’s Academy Clinic.

When an opposition player gets tight, don’t allow them to dictate where you receive. Use contact to push off the defender and create the separation needed to receive cleanly.

Once you’ve created that space, look to receive facing forward. Good separation isn’t just about getting on the ball — it’s about creating the opportunity to progress the next action.

Separate. Receive. Progress.

Play the Most Dangerous Option

Clip from our Men’s Academy Clinic.

When we win the ball back and transition to attack, the first thought should be to play the most dangerous option available.

Can we play forward? If the forward pass isn’t available, can we dribble forward and attack the space? If both options are closed, retain possession and rebuild the attack.

Transition moments give us an opportunity to attack before the opposition can recover. Recognise when to exploit it and when to secure the ball.

⚽ Perceive the Pressure. Create the Strike.

Clips from an individual session with Wexford FC player Molly Kirwan.

When receiving with your back to a defender, perception is about more than what you can see. Use what you feel, what you hear and the pressure you sense from the defender to help inform the next action.

When turning to finish, the quality of the striking position matters. A poor angle can close off half the goal before the shot is even taken. Sometimes an extra touch through the turn creates a much better position to strike and opens up more of the goal.

⚽ Progress Without Beating the Defender

Clips from an individual session with Fleetwood Town player Sean Costelloe.

When receiving as a No.10 and carrying the ball forward, you don’t always need to beat the opposition midfielder.

By engaging the defender and getting them square, a small shift of the ball can be enough to move outside their line and open the passing lane to progress.

The aim isn’t always to eliminate the defender with the dribble. Sometimes moving them is enough to create the next action.

Engage. Shift. Progress.

⚽ Coaching Point — Press With Intent
When you get into a good pressing position high up the pitch, be aggressive and engage.
Getting close isn’t enough. Once you’ve closed the space and the opportunity is there, step in and try to win the ball.

Don’t press just to apply pressure.
Press to win the ball.
